WebJan 6, 2024 · Hyperbaric oxygen treatments. Hyperbaric oxygen is a treatment that involves breathing oxygen inside a pressurized chamber. This treatment has not been shown to be effective in treating autism spectrum disorder symptoms and is not approved by the Food and Drug Administration (FDA) for this use. WebRepetitive motor behaviors, like flapping arms, body rocking or repetitive speech or play. Insistence on sameness in environment or routine. Intense or unusual interests. Sensory aversions, like dislike of loud noises, or sensory-seeking behaviors. How well your child can function in day-to-day life depends on the severity of their symptoms. WebOct 1, 2024 · Asperger's syndrome. F84.5 is a billable/specific ICD-10-CM code that can be used to indicate a diagnosis for reimbursement purposes. The 2024 edition of ICD-10-CM F84.5 became effective on October 1, 2024. This is the American ICD-10-CM version of F84.5 - other international versions of ICD-10 F84.5 may differ.
